Description

Kokkari, one of San Francisco top 10 restaurants seeking fine dinning Host/hostess/reservationist. Minimum of 2 years fine dining experience, familiarity with Open Table and exceptional customer service skills are a must. Above all we are looking for an individual with a great sense of hospitality. Additionally, the following is required: A flexible schedule including nights, weekends, and lunch shifts. The ability to thrive in a fast paced environment. Able to work well with others. Candidates must be punctual, reliable, self motivated and extremely detail orientated. Host/ Hostess/Reservationist Qualifications: *Minimum 2 year experience as a Host/Hostess in a Fine Dining establishment a must. *Reading, writing and oral proficiency in the English language. *Knowledge OPENTABLE a must. *Possess a positive, welcoming attitude and a warm and personable presence *Possess a passion for the highest level of customer service to ensure we exceed guest's expectations. *Possess a professional, friendly demeanor and has the ability to think on their feet. *The ability to greet guests, escort them to their tables, pull seat out for the ladies, and present menus. *The ability to effectively communicate with the team members to ensure that the guest's needs are met in a timely manner. *The ability to maximize seating capacity while maintaining a professional environment. *The ability to manage a floor with a high volume of guests. *The ability to provide direction to guest's when approaching the host stand. *A full knowledge of our menu's, services and hours of operation. * The ability to handle any special requests. * Must have open availability.
